What is Liposuction?

Liposuction is a surgical intervention that aims to eliminate excess fat from specific areas of the body that have not responded to traditional weight - loss methods such as diet and exercise. According to Mount Sinai, a well - known hospital in New York, liposuction is carried out by board - certified plastic surgeons using a suction device. The surgeon inserts a thin, hollow tube called a cannula into the targeted area, and through suction, the fat cells are removed. This process helps in reshaping and contouring the body to create a sleek and natural appearance.

It's important to note that liposuction is not a solution for overall weight loss or a treatment for conditions like cellulite. For example, it will not tighten overly loose skin. If a patient has these concerns, the surgeon may suggest alternative procedures such as a tummy tuck or a face - lift.

Benefits of Liposuction

  • Alternative to Traditional Plastic Surgery: Liposuction offers an option to remove fat from specific areas such as the abdomen, thighs, chin, or enlarged male breasts without making large incisions. This is a less invasive alternative compared to some traditional plastic surgeries.
  • Balancing Body Proportion: It can balance an out - of - proportion body type. For instance, it can reduce bulges on the thighs or a large abdominal girth in men, leading to a more harmonious body appearance.
  • Enhancing Facial Surgery: In the case of facial surgery, liposuction can enhance procedures like face - lifts by removing pockets of fat from under the chin, refining the facial profile.
  • Complementing Diet and Exercise: Liposuction can add to the results of diet and exercise by targeting stubborn areas that have not responded to these efforts. Once the fat cells are removed, the results can be long - lasting, provided the patient maintains a stable weight.

Types of Liposuction Techniques Offered by These Hospitals

Tumescent Liposuction

Tumescent liposuction is a widely used technique in many of the top New York City hospitals. This method involves injecting a large amount of medicated solution, typically a mixture of saline, lidocaine, and epinephrine, into the targeted area before fat removal. The solution helps to numb the area, reduce blood loss, and make it easier to suction out the fat. Most of the hospitals mentioned, such as New York - Presbyterian Hospital and NYU Winthrop Hospital, utilize this technique as it is known for its effectiveness and safety.

Laser - Assisted Liposuction

Laser - assisted liposuction, also known as laser lipo, is another popular technique. NYU Langone Hospitals and Mount Sinai Hospitals are among the institutions that offer this method. In laser - assisted liposuction, laser energy is used to liquefy the fat cells before their removal. This technology can also help in tightening the skin in the treated area because the heat from the laser promotes collagen production. It is particularly effective for treating smaller, more defined areas.

Power - Assisted Liposuction (PAL)

Power - assisted liposuction is available at Mount Sinai Hospitals. This technique uses a gentle vibration of a cannula to loosen the fat, making it easier to remove with suction. The vibration helps in breaking down fibrous tissue, which can be beneficial when targeting areas with denser fat deposits.

Ultrasound - Assisted Liposuction (VASER)

North Shore University Hospital and some other facilities may use ultrasound - assisted liposuction, also known as VASER lipo. VASER employs ultrasound vibrations to break apart fat cells. This technique allows for a high level of precision, making it suitable for sculpting and contouring. It is also less damaging to surrounding tissues, which may result in a smoother recovery for the patient.

Recovery and Results

Recovery Process

The recovery process after liposuction can vary from patient to patient. Generally, patients can expect some swelling, bruising, and discomfort in the treated areas for the first few days. Most hospitals will provide post - operative care instructions, which may include the use of compression garments to reduce swelling and support the affected areas. Patients may need to limit movement and avoid strenuous activities during the initial recovery period, which usually lasts between 4 to 7 days. After this, they can gradually return to work and light activities.

Full resolution of swelling and the final results may take up to a few months. During this time, patients should follow their surgeon's advice on diet, exercise, and skincare to ensure the best possible outcome. For example, maintaining a stable weight through a balanced diet and regular exercise is important to preserve the results of liposuction.

Results

Once the initial swelling resolves, patients can expect to see a slimmer and more contoured appearance in the treated areas. Liposuction results are permanent because the removed fat cells do not return. However, the surrounding fat cells can still expand if the patient gains weight. Therefore, it is essential for patients to maintain a healthy lifestyle after the procedure to ensure long - term results. Many patients report an improvement in self - esteem and body confidence after liposuction.
